Background technology
Nowadays, single plate glass cannot meet production requirement, for the demand of all types of bend glasses Measure it is higher and higher, these glass be by be heated at high temperature simple glass and exert a force make its side camber be molded.Due to super large ruler The glass of very little model has the characteristics that length is long, thickness is big, crooked radian is high, therefore is unfavorable for carrying out hot bending processing.
Existing processing method is that directly product is carried out using two board molds to press up and down, since upper mold is to be integrally formed Structure, pressure may result in greatly very much product planar section generate defect, such as face pressure print, R angles coining, inverted triangle, increase The precision processing difficulty of rear process influences the shipment standard of product;Pressure is too small, can lead to the cambered surface part hot bending of product not In place.Even if therefore having produced finished product, yield is relatively low, and average unit cost increases, and existing hot bending equipment and mold can not Produce the unilateral curved glass finished product of the oversize met customer need.

The technical issues of in order to which above-mentioned integrated mould is overcome to generate more defect in hot bending product, the present invention provide It is a kind of it is simple in structure, hot bending defect, the unilateral bending mould suitable for being processed to oversize product can be reduced.
A kind of unilateral bending mould of hot bending product, the hot bending product include subject plane part and are set to it The cambered surface part of one end, the molding die include upper die and lower die that are setting up and down and being connected together, are set in the lower die The cavity for housing hot bending product is equipped with, the upper mold includes the upper mold one being separately set and upper mold two, one He of upper mold Upper mold two is correspondingly arranged in the surface of hot bending product plane part and cambered surface part respectively, and in the lower surface of the upper mold two Fixed setting is useful for the arcuate structure of compressing product brake forming, is respectively arranged in the top of the upper mold one and upper mold two Briquetting one and briquetting two.
Preferably, dust cover is additionally provided in the outside of the mold, to prevent dust from entering in mold and cause product Open defect.
Preferably, the vertical side of the arcuate structure is provided with convex block, is provided in the cavity lateral of the lower die With the matched groove of the convex block, pass through being connected together to avoid the upper mold two when pushing for the convex block and groove Horizontal displacement.
Preferably, the quality of the briquetting two is greater than the quality of briquetting one.In forming process, the work of the briquetting one With being to prevent the planar section of product from not deforming, if the weight of briquetting one kicks the beam and may result in upper mold one and be subjected to displacement, And preponderance can then cause product surface mold print defect occur;The effect of the briquetting two is to ensure that the cambered surface part of product In place, therefore its weight is the weight that can bear according to unformed product to set for bending, and preponderance can cause curved Pars convoluta position is broken, and weight kicks the beam, and is unfavorable for final molding.
Preferably, the quality of the briquetting one is 2.75-3.25kg, and the quality of the briquetting two is 3.75-4.25kg.
Preferably, the hot bending product is glass product.
Preferably, the thickness phase at the maximum gauge of the upper mold two and the overall thickness of arcuate structure with the upper mold one Together so that the upper surface of the upper mold one and upper mold two is in same level height before the non-hot bending of product.
Preferably, the thickness of the upper mold one and upper mold two is set as the bottom surface of the upper mold one and upper mold after the completion of hot pressing Two bottom surface is in the same plane.
Preferably, the arcuate structure, which further includes, is arranged on baseplane structure corresponding with hot bending product most end, described Length of the baseplane structure in hot bending product length direction is set as hot bending product hot pressing foregoing description baseplane structure concora crush On hot pressing product, and the baseplane structure and the transverse plane of the cavity coincide after the completion of hot bending product hot pressing.
Preferably, after length of the baseplane structure in hot bending product length direction is set as hot bending product hot bending The difference of the arc length projected length in horizontal plane corresponding with the arc length.
Technical solution provided by the invention has the advantages that:The mold is simple and practical, by being carried out to upper mold Sectional design and the briquetting that different quality is correspondingly arranged above each section so that the planar section and cambered surface of product in hot bending Pressure suffered by part is just suitable and will not influence each other, also by setting dust cover to prevent dust from entering mold It is interior, reduce the open defect of product;The mold avoids face pressure print and curvature deficiency etc. and produces defect, does not need to carry out The polishing treatment of process, finished product yield are up to 95% afterwards, have saved production cost.

Specific embodiment
Below in conjunction with the attached drawing in the embodiment of the present invention, the technical solution in the embodiment of the present invention is carried out clear, complete Site preparation describes, it is clear that described embodiment is only the part of the embodiment of the present invention, instead of all the embodiments.It is based on Embodiment in the present invention, those of ordinary skill in the art are obtained all other without making creative work Embodiment shall fall within the protection scope of the present invention.
Referring to Fig. 1-Fig. 4, a kind of unilateral bending mould of hot bending product, the hot bending product is glass product, Including subject plane part and the cambered surface part for being set to one end, the molding die includes setting up and down and is connected together Upper die and lower die 3, are provided with the cavity for housing hot bending product in the lower die 3, and the upper mold includes what is be separately set Upper mold 1 and upper mold 22, the upper mold 1 and upper mold 22 are correspondingly arranged in hot bending product plane part and cambered surface part respectively Surface, and the lower surface of the upper mold 22 fixed setting be useful for compressing product brake forming arcuate structure 4, The top of the upper mold 1 and upper mold 22 is also respectively provided with briquetting 1 and briquetting 26.
Dust cover 7 is additionally provided in the outside of the mold, to prevent dust from entering in mold and product appearance is caused to lack It falls into;The vertical side of the arcuate structure 4 is provided with convex block, is provided with and the convex block in the cavity lateral of the lower die 3 Matched groove passes through being connected together to avoid the upper mold 22 occurred level displacement when pushing for the convex block and groove.
In the present embodiment, the briquetting 1 and briquetting 26 are hardware material, and the quality of the briquetting 1 is 3kg, the quality of the briquetting 26 is 4kg.
In the present embodiment, at the maximum gauge of the upper mold 22 and the overall thickness of arcuate structure 4 with the upper mold 1 Thickness it is identical so that the upper surface of the upper mold 1 and upper mold 22 is high in same level before the non-hot bending of product Degree, and the thickness of the upper mold 1 and upper mold 22 is set as the bottom surface of the upper mold 1 and the bottom of upper mold 22 after the completion of hot pressing Face is in the same plane.
In the present embodiment, the arcuate structure 4, which further includes, is arranged on baseplane knot corresponding with hot bending product most end Structure.Length of the baseplane structure in hot bending product length direction is set as hot bending product hot pressing foregoing description baseplane knot Structure concora crush is on hot pressing product, and the baseplane structure and the transverse plane of the cavity are kissed after the completion of hot bending product hot pressing It closes;And length of the baseplane structure in hot bending product length direction is set as the arc length after hot bending product hot bending and the arc The difference of the long corresponding projected length in horizontal plane.
The use process of the unilateral bending mould is as follows:
It is mold is clean and the glass board material for treating hot bending is placed in the cavity of lower die 3, then cover upper mold 1 And briquetting 1 is placed on it, then is covered upper mold 22 and placed briquetting 26 on it, it should ensure that upper mold one in above process 1 and the upper surface of upper mold 22 be in same level height, dust cover 7 is then set in the outside of entire mold, and push away together Enter in vacuum quencher.It opens equipment and hot bending is carried out to glass, setting maximum temperature is 690 DEG C and soaking time 20min, with The raising of temperature, glass gradually soften, and upper mold 22 gradually moves down under the weight of briquetting 26 so that glass should be by the portion of hot bending It point is bonded under the action of arcuate structure 4 with cavity inner wall, so as to fulfill brake forming, at this time under upper mold 1 and upper mold 22 Surface is in same level height.
